7,000 miles on my new '08 Spectra EX w/manual transmission. Absolutely loving it. Daily driving is 65% city / 35% highway. Averaging 32 mpg, with a high of 35 and a low of 26, well over the EPA 23/30. Great shifter. High-quality interior. Roomy front and back seats. Quite ride. Responsive steering and brakes. Great dealer experience (Courtesy Kia in Moline, IL) at purchase (Allen Rutledge rocks) and subsequently from the service dept. Cross-shopped the '08 Civic, Mazda3, Corolla, Elantra and Cobalt. The Cobalt was a joke. As far as the other 4, I found the Spectra to be more comfortable, more roomy, quieter, had more features, a better warranty, and a better price. My only concern is eventual resale value and the horror stories I've read about Kia not standing behind the too-good-to-be-true warranty. We bought an '07 Sedona EX new and this '08 Spectra EX. Dealer has been fantastic with any warranty issues. |

I bought a 2008 Kia Spectra in March 2008, and already have over 16,000 miles on it. Multiple commute destinations and drivers make it a 600 mile/week vehicle. I love the car, even though I don't get a chance to drive it much (share with 2 other drivers). Lumbar support is great for long trips, and mileage is exceptional. Mixed driving is consistently 30+ mpg, even with three lead footed drivers, and highway mileage is in the high 30s. Pickup for merging is good, especially if you hold it in gear while accelerating. It's not all that great when fully loaded (slow pickup with 3-4 adults riding). Overall, a cool commuter vehicle with great safety features. (Side curtain airbags, rollover protection and a stiffer bulkhead to protect against rear impact are excellent, and at this price point, I consider them bonuses.)
